Introduction

The Street Fighter franchise, a cornerstone in the world of fighting games, is poised to make a grand return to the silver screen. Sony Pictures and Legendary have announced a release date for the new live-action adaptation: March 20, 2026. This news comes amid significant changes behind the scenes, including the departure of its initial directors, Danny and Michael Philippou. Despite these setbacks, the anticipation for this reboot continues to build, promising to deliver a fresh take on the beloved series.

The legacy of “Street Fighter” is legendary:

Since its inception in 1987, Street Fighter has become one of the most recognizable and influential video game franchises. The series exploded in popularity with the release of Street Fighter II in 1991, which introduced revolutionary gameplay mechanics and a diverse cast of characters. Over the years, Street Fighter has sold over 49 million units worldwide, cementing its place in gaming history.

Previous Cinematic Ventures:

The Street Fighter series has seen its share of film adaptations, each with varying degrees of success. The 1994 film, starring Jean-Claude Van Damme and the late Raul Julia, has achieved cult status despite its mixed reviews. In contrast, the 2009 release, Street Fighter: The Legend of Chun-Li, was met with widespread criticism and failed to impress at the box office. This upcoming reboot aims to break this streak and deliver a film that both fans and critics will appreciate.

The Road to 2026:

Director Departure:

The journey to the new Street Fighter film has not been without its hurdles. The Philippou brothers, known for their work on the horror hit Talk to Me, exited the project due to scheduling conflicts. Their departure leaves a notable gap in the production team, with Sony and Legendary yet to announce a replacement. Despite this, the release date announcement indicates a commitment to moving forward with the project.
